InfoPERSONAL - 40 years old
- married
- Profession - Landscape Architect (By Education)
- Entrepreneur (By Reality)
- Raised in unincorporated Arapahoe County (Aurora) -currently reside in Lakewood

EDUCATION

Smoky Hill High School - Aurora, CO 1980
B.S., Colorado State University 1980-1984
Degree in Horticulture with a Landscape Design Concentration

PROFESSIONAL EXPERIENCE
ELYSIUM ESTATE SERVICES, INC., Denver, CO 1995-1999 President
ESTATE CANE GARDEN, St. Croix, U.S. Virgin Islands 1990-1995 Property Manager
NORTHERN LIGHTS ENTERTAINMENT, INC., Denver, CO 1987-1989 President, CEO
GOOD'S ENVIRONMENTAL ENTERPRISES, INC., Denver, CO 1980-1989 President and Founder

BACKGROUND and QUALIFICATIONS •Manage Business Focus •Strong Presentation/Negotiation Skills •Analyze Markets/Strategies •Excellent Organizational Abilities •Develop Direction/Goals •Effective Implementation

ACHIEVEMENTS

COMMUNICATED extensively with the media as President of Northern Lights Entertainment Group, Inc. Coordinated interviews with national name country music acts and various media; developed marketing strategy for each event; distributed press releases. Managed all aspects of concert promotions including; contract negotiations, advertising, promotions, venues and artist requirements.

Results: Produced numerous successful shows with such well known acts as Reba McEntire, Kathy Matea, Merle Haggard, Tanya Tucker, etc.

SUPERVISED/MANAGED restoration of nineteenth century sugar cane plantation buildings and grounds in St. Croix, U.S. Virgin Islands as Project Manager. Property was owned by Richard H. Jenrette, co-founder of Donaldson, Lufkin & Jenrette (CEO of Equitable Insurance at time of employment). Evaluated quality of work by contractors; directed all monetary payments; negotiated all contracts; developed time line and budgetary items; handled logistical problems; coordinated all aspects of project. Stayed on as Property Manager involved in day to day operations of this 200 acre property. Continual evaluation of on going projects with contractors and employees, developed extensive cost cutting measures; terminated underperforming and dishonest contractors; eliminated unneeded and repetitive job positions.

Results: Owner realized substantial cost savings on the reconstruction and reduced full time staff from seven to one. Project completed in an extremely cost effective manner well ahead of owners schedule and expectations.

SUPERVISED/MANAGED marketing and public relations efforts for Hollywood writer/director Oliver Stone's Telluride, Colorado Ranch (Sanctuary Ranch) as President of Elysium Estate Services, Inc. Completed extensive "story boarding" session; determined feeder markets; developed extensive marketing plan directed toward proper demography; secured joint venture efforts with other local businesses; motivated reservationist and travel industry through property tours; coordinated numerous media events for journalists; created general awareness of previously unknown property. Implementation of first global reservation system for short term rental of luxury homes as President of Elysium Estate Services, Inc.

Results: For Mr. Stone's property; over 150 inquiries and first confirmed booking within three months; dozens of articles placed in publications worldwide. Elysium Estate Services received exposure that led to expansion of business.

SUPERVISED/MANAGED growth of small contracting business into one of the largest multifaceted companies of its kind in the state. Negotiated numerous contracts; developed ongoing marketing and promotional events, including producing and hosting informational production on local radio; analyzed financial documents continually; evaluated employees performance and wage negotiations; determined inventory quantities; initiated various quality control measures.

Results: Hundreds of successful bids led to rapid expansion of contracting and retail divisions.
